Installing WordPress

Most of us already imagine on how the site looks like in future. This is the first step to make our imagination come true. First, we would see a form like this.

Installing WP
Choose Domain and Path to install WordPress

We have to fill it carefully. Do not click the ‘install’ button until we have choose the right options.

  1. Choose carefully to use the ‘www’ or ‘non www’ version. We always use the ‘www’ version because we really like it and we recommend all of you to do so. If your site use secure protocol, choose HTTPS rather than HTTP. Now, move to the next step.
  2. Select the domain to install WordPress. There would be one or more domains to choose from. It depend on how many domains available in your control panel. In the picture above, we use DevelopingWP.com as an example.
  3. There would be an option to enter directory to install WordPress. If you fill it, WP would be installed in that directory. In this case, we should leave it empty.
  4. It is now the time to select unique name for database. In the picture above, we already use unique name for the database. We recommend you to use unique name which is hard to guess.
  5. In the Database Setting, We need to fill ‘Table Prefix’ with unique letters. The default value should be changed to enhance security. The ‘prefix’ would be used as the title for each tables in Database.

We are now advancing to the next stage. Look at the image below. We would see ‘Site Settings’ which would allow us to fill Title and Description for the site.

WP title and Description
Enter Title and Description of the site
  1. Write title with most unique idea we ever had. Do not use common title. Try to write something special for it. A good title would represent niche and main idea of the site.
  2. For description, it is advised to use clear and short sentences which describe the title. Avoid using excessive keywords in description as it give no value to visitors and would just make the site looks ugly.
  3. Multisite option is unchecked by default and should not being checked unless you want to make use of it. Multisite feature will use single WordPress installation for multiple domains or websites. We recommend to leave it unchecked by default.

We are now heading to the last part of this pre-installation step. See the image below. We have to fill Admin Account carefully.

Admin username and Password
Choose admin username and Password
  1. Fill Admin Username with your favorite name. It don’t have to be complex name. We recommend not to use admin as username to enhance security of your site. A username is required to login into the site.
  2. Admin Password should be filled with very complex combination of signs and letters. It is necessary to use very strong password to keep the site more secure. Just make sure to remember it. Both Username and Password are required to login into the site.
  3. For Admin Email, you should enter your own email. The email would be used as the identity among WordPress User. Your avatar (Gravatar) is displayed based on your email address. WordPress would use that email to communicate with you. In the case you ever forget the password to login into WordPress site, that email address could be used to reset and recover your password.
  4. Choose the language to be used in your WordPress site. Some peoples prefer using local language. We recommend you to use a same language which is used in your site.

Change General Setting
WordPress General Setting

Configure General Setting

This menu is available in General Setting. Here are what we supposed to do:

  1. Change Time zone to local Time zone
  2. Check Date and Time Format. It should match local format.

Configure Permalinks

Now, take a look at the other image below. This menu is available in Permalink.

WordPress Permalink
Change default WP Permalink
  1. Change default permalink. By default, WordPress uses ‘ugly’ permalink indicated by ‘?p=xx’ where ‘xx’ = post-number’. Changing it to Pretty permalink will make the site looks better. Pretty permalink is indicated by the use of words in URL such as ‘/installing-wordpress/’.
  2. It is possible to change ‘Category’ and ‘Tag’ to other names but we recommend to leave it as is.

Configure Your Profile

Last, open ‘Your Profile’ page and there would be several menu available. ‘Your profile’ is available in ‘Users’ pages.

User Profile available in WP
First and Last name are available in User profile
  1. Enter first and last name with real name.
  2. Enter a Nickname. The name could be used as Author name.
  3. Choose ‘Public Name’. The setting is available in ‘Display name publicly as’ shown in the image above. We recommend to use nickname for it.
  4. Fill Biographical info with description of yourself. You don’t need to use it as advertising space. Just explain about yourself with simple, clear and short description.
